How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 01510?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| 01510 Studio Apartments | $1,675 | $1,650 | $1,700 |
| 01510 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,021 | $1,500 | $2,205 |
| 01510 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,531 | $1,995 | $3,680 |
| 01510 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,673 | $2,150 | $3,520 |
